Clogged pipe clearing services involve removing obstructions that hinder the normal flow of water through residential or commercial plumbing systems. When pipes become blocked, it can lead to slow drainage, foul odors, or even backups that cause water to overflow. Service providers typically use specialized tools, such as drain snakes or high-pressure water jets, to dislodge and remove debris that has accumulated inside the pipes. These methods help restore proper drainage and prevent further plumbing issues caused by persistent blockages.

Clogged pipes often result from a buildup of grease, hair, soap scum, food particles, or foreign objects that get lodged in the plumbing lines. Over time, these materials can create stubborn clogs that restrict water flow. In some cases, tree roots may invade underground pipes, leading to severe blockages that require professional intervention. Clearing these obstructions not only improves drainage efficiency but also helps prevent water damage, foul odors, and potential pipe damage that can occur if the problem is left unaddressed.

The overview below groups typical Clogged Pipe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Redmond,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, clearing minor clogs in residential pipes costs between $150 and $350. Most routine jobs fall within this range, especially for common kitchen or bathroom drain blockages. Larger or more stubborn clogs may require additional work, increasing the cost slightly.

Moderate Blockages - For more significant clogs that affect multiple fixtures or involve partial pipe replacements, local contractors often charge between $350 and $800. These projects are common when roots or buildup cause recurring issues in residential plumbing systems.

Major Repairs or Full Pipe Clearing - Extensive pipe cleaning or clearing complex blockages can range from $800 to $2,500. Such jobs are less frequent but necessary for severe obstructions or older pipe systems requiring specialized equipment.

Full Pipe Replacement - Replacing entire sections of damaged or collapsed pipes can cost $3,000 and up, with larger, more complex projects reaching $5,000+ in some cases. These are typically reserved for extensive pipe deterioration or major plumbing overhauls in the Redmond area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a clogged pipe? Signs include slow draining sinks or toilets, gurgling sounds, foul odors, or water backing up in fixtures.

Can a professional clear a stubborn clog? Yes, experienced service providers use specialized tools and techniques to effectively remove difficult blockages.

What methods do local contractors use to clear clogged pipes? They may use drain snakes, hydro-jetting, or other equipment to safely and thoroughly clear the pipes.

Is it safe to attempt clearing a clog myself? While minor clogs can sometimes be addressed with household tools, persistent or severe blockages are best handled by trained professionals.

How can I prevent future pipe clogs? Regular maintenance, avoiding pouring grease or debris down drains, and installing strainers can help reduce the risk of clogs.
